Temporary Teaching Assistant

Job Type: Temporary, Part-time

Working Hours: 30 hours per week (Term Time only plus INSET days)

Start Date: Required for the Summer Term

We are inviting applications for a Teaching Assistant to join this dedicated team at this excellent secondary school near Chichester. This role is an excellent opportunity for individuals who are passionate about education and wish to contribute to the improvement of opportunities for our young people. The successful candidate will work with the Special Needs Team to support students with diverse learning and emotional needs.

Day-to-day of the role:

  • Support the learning and emotional needs of students on the Individual Needs register.
  • Work in various capacities to assist students with a range of difficulties, which may include personal care.
  • Liaise with teaching staff to support students in class and in intervention sessions.
  • Mentor students, write reports, and attend support strategy meetings as required.
  • Contribute to the School's vision of a community of learners driven by success and opportunity.

Required Skills & Qualifications:

  • A flexible individual with a good standard of literacy and numeracy.
  • Ability to relate well to others and a keen interest in making a difference.
  • Graduate level education is preferred, but other relevant qualifications will be considered.
  • Commitment to the Academy’s values of working together inclusively, respecting and caring for each other, and being ambitious and aspirational for all.

Benefits:

  • Competitive hourly rate within the NJC Grade 3 pay scale.
  • Part-time hours to fit around other commitments.
  • Opportunity to work within a supportive team and contribute to the Academy’s aims and values.
  • Access to professional development and progression opportunities within The Kemnal Academies Trust (TKAT).
